WaPo’s describing the January 6 briefing on Russiagate at Trump Tower for the president-elect by America’s four intel chiefs. This is the same briefing after which Comey sat down privately with Trump and told him about the infamous Fusion GPS dossier.

Following a rehearsed plan, Clapper functioned as moderator, yielding to Brennan and others on key points in the briefing, which covered the most highly classified information U.S. spy agencies had assembled, including an extraordinary CIA stream of intelligence that had captured Putin’s specific instructions on the operation.

Could be they’re referring to instructions transmitted by a deputy via email, but I don’t know if the NSA intercepting that would qualify as “extraordinary.” “Extraordinary” and “capture” suggest something special, presumably directly involving Putin himself. Any reason to believe that’s possible? Well, WaPo reported back in January that U.S. intelligence had captured “communications” of senior Russian officials celebrating Trump’s victory…
